Ill sell it to you for 3cents. literally. its a resistor to fool the car into thinking there is less air, it compensates with less fuel, lean condition. more power.
unfortunatly, very bad for the engine. but it is literally a 5cent resistor inside a black plastic box with wires out each end.
put this in the same pile as the tornado, and the magical fuel magnet that somehow effects a non polar(meaning non magnetic) carbon compound.

If money is no option i would recommend the Injen cold air, but if u want a great intake for half the price go with the Jim Wolf Tech Pop CHarger. the Injen is like $270 while I got my pop charger for $105 shipped. The difference is that the injen one replaces the entire cold air system and looks cooler, while the pop charger only replaces the airbox and not the pipe. But the gains (if any) are hardly noticable so ur prolly gona do this for sound. I haven't herd the injen, but the pop charger roars like an animal at WOT.

About the grounding wire. I got it from www.z-xtreme.com in Red, the creator of the product is under the name of insaneamine so if u want to hit him up for more info. It was about $75 if i recall correctly. The main reason why I got the kit was to improve my idle as it was horribly rough. I would get some popping noises and the car would shake a little. Nissan's fix for this is just raising the idle rpm to a higher level which i though was a stupid way to mask the problem instead of fixing it. After the install (which took like 20 min) my idle was very smooth. There are a bunch of things it supposedly can do such as brighten up ur lights a bit, give u like 4 or 5 hp
, improve exhaust fumes, cleaner burns, and such which are HARDLY noticable if they even happen at all. Anyway, besides the smooth idle the only other noticable improvement is a slight yet noticable smoother acceleration from 3k-5k rpm.
If you want to read more on how it actually works and such go to http://www.z-xtreme.com/GroundingKit.htm
There are other options out there for grounding kits, but those are very expensive and I dont know if its actually worth paying more for those. InsaneAmine's grounding kit was very well done and its not a HUGE mod that requires lots of brain power so i dont see a reason to shell out a couple hundred dollars for the other options out there.
